Item Summary

The exegesis of Sūrat al-Anʻām, verses 102-103 (VI:102-3) and Sūrat Yūnus, verses 63-65 (X:63-5).

Notes
Ms. codex.
Title from text (fol. 2a).
A few marginal notes and glosses. Inscription inside upper and lower covers listing names.
Collation: Paper ; fol. iii + 16 + i ; modern foliation in pencil using Western numerals.
Layout: 23 lines per page ; frame-ruled in red.
Description: Text in red and commentary in black ; watermarks (flyleaves: coat-of-arms with a lion; text: grapes topped by a crown with roman-alphabet letters on either side "AI ... EL[?]") ; MS in good condition.
